CVE-2026-22690
Severity CVSS v4.0:
LOW
Type:
CWE-400
Uncontrolled Resource Consumption ('Resource Exhaustion')
Publication date:
10/01/2026
Last modified:
22/01/2026
Description
pypdf is a free and open-source pure-python PDF library. Prior to version 6.6.0, pypdf has possible long runtimes for missing /Root object with large /Size values. An attacker who uses this vulnerability can craft a PDF which leads to possibly long runtimes for actually invalid files. This can be achieved by omitting the /Root entry in the trailer, while using a rather large /Size value. Only the non-strict reading mode is affected. This issue has been patched in version 6.6.0.
Impact
Base Score 4.0
2.70
Severity 4.0
LOW
Base Score 3.x
5.30
Severity 3.x
MEDIUM
Vulnerable products and versions
| CPE | From | Up to |
|---|---|---|
| cpe:2.3:a:pypdf_project:pypdf:*:*:*:*:*:*:*:* | 6.6.0 (excluding) |
To consult the complete list of CPE names with products and versions, see this page



